Corey Graff
694 POSTS6 COMMENTS
Corey Graff edits the Gun Digest, Standard Catalog of Firearms, and KNIVES annual books. He has edited several other firearms titles for Gun Digest Books, including Gunsmithing the 1911: The Bench Manual, Gun Digest Book of the M1 Garand, and Lever-Actions: A Tribute to the All-American Rifle, plus more than 60 other popular titles during his career.

Gun Digest the Magazine August 2, 2010
The August 2, 2010 issue of Gun Digest the Magazine is the special auction issue. Features include Sold! an article on how gun sales are thriving in a down economy, a review of H.S. Precision's Pro Series 2000 Sporter, handloading for the 20-gauge, gunsmithing shop talk, and how a new barrel on your old action can improve rifle accuracy.

McDonald Decision Changes Little, Gun Control Still On the Move
The Supreme Court ruled that the City of Chicago’s handgun ban was unconstitutional and the right to keep and bear arms is fundamental to the Constitution. Many have called this a stunning victory, but before you pop the cork on the champagne you’ve been saving for a special occasion, let me warn you: the devil is in the details.
